What companies run services between Scunthorpe, England and Birmingham New Street Station, England?

You can take a train from Scunthorpe to Birmingham New Street Station via Sheffield and Birmingham New Street in around 2h 36m. Alternatively, National Express operates a bus from Bus Station to Birmingham Coach Station twice daily. Tickets cost £23–55 and the journey takes 3h 35m.
